    Why Choose Steel Toe Shoes?

    Steel toe shoes are designed specifically to protect your feet from heavy objects, sharp tools, and electrical hazards. Their reinforced toe caps, usually made of steel or composite materials, provide a significant safety upgrade compared to regular footwear.

    Tips for Choosing the Right Steel Toe Shoes

    Consider Your Work Environment

    Your work environment is the most significant factor in choosing the right steel toe shoes. If you’re in construction, a more rugged and durable option is necessary. In contrast, office work requiring safety shoes may call for a more polished design. You might want something easy to clean if you frequently work in messy environments.

    Fit and Comfort

    Always try on steel toe shoes before purchasing. Walk around the store to ensure they’re comfortable and provide ample support. The best steel toe shoes should feel snug but not tight, allowing for some wiggle room for your toes.

    Check for Safety Ratings

    Look for shoes that comply with ANSI Z41 safety standards, which ensure that the steel toe caps can withstand significant impact. Shoes with electrical hazard ratings can protect against live circuits, which is essential for electricians or those in construction sites.

    6. What is the difference between steel toe and composite toe shoes?

    Steel toe shoes have a steel cap for maximum protection, while composite toe shoes use non-metal materials, making them lighter and more comfortable, but may not withstand as much impact.
